#412557 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#412557 is composed of 25.5% red, 14.5% green and 34.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 25.3% cyan, 57.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 65.9% black. It has a hue angle of 273.6 degrees, a saturation of 40.3% and a lightness of 24.3%. #412557 color hex could be obtained by blending #824aae with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333366.

Shades and Tints of #412557

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030204 is the darkest color, while #f9f6f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#412557

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3e3d3f is the less saturated color, while #450478 is the most saturated one.
